## v4.2.0 — Setting renamed

`FW_CHANNEL` is now `FIRMWARE_UPDATE_CHANNEL` across the Voltrix device platform. Plugin authors targeting the Heliodyne SDK must update manifests before v4.3, when the old key is dropped. Accepted values are unchanged: `stable`, `beta`, `nightly`. Plugins reading the legacy key will receive a deprecation warning in logs but continue to work this cycle only. Channel switching still requires the signing token in your env file. Add the token on the next line.

sealed setting: ARCHIVE_KEY3=c1f

Subject: Survey crate heading your way Thursday

Hi dispatch,

Quick heads-up for the receiving site at Dunmoor: the crate of survey instruments from the Pellwick job is packed and ready. It's got the theodolite, both ranging kits, and the spare batteries, all checked off by Marguerite this morning. It's heavier than it looks, so two people for lifting, please, and keep it out of the rain. When the courier shows up, handle the hand-over per the line below.

drop instructions, hahip-badug: the quenox ralath courier leaves the kaseth fraiel rusiel tameth belys istdor ralion giliel ledger at gate 7830 under passcode 165413

☐ Step 4 — Kiosk watchdog check (Pinefold lobby units). Before we cut the new signing key, make sure the Dapplewood kiosk watchdog is paused on every floor unit — otherwise it'll reboot the kiosks mid-ceremony and support gets a wall of tickets. Flip the maintenance toggle in the admin panel, wait for the green "held" badge, then re-arm after the ceremony wraps. To pause the watchdog on locked units, enter the passphrase given just below.

strongbox words: gilmir-briion-oliok-eliion

## Artifact Signing After the Hermetic Migration

Since moving Copperline builds to the Strictbox hermetic system, signing happens inside the sealed build sandbox rather than on the release host. If a nightly build fails at the signing stage, first confirm the sandbox has the current signing material mounted read-only. For reference during incident triage, the expected deploy key is included below.

deploy key for kahag-kagaf: bky9_uLYdkfG6Z